What is the US Selective Service Financial Aid Form?

The US Selective Service Financial Aid Form is a crucial document for students seeking financial aid. Its primary purpose is to confirm a student’s registration status with the Selective Service, which is essential for eligibility in many financial assistance programs. This form is intended for male students and select groups, highlighting the importance of registration for securing financial support in education.
Completing the Selective Service Financial Aid Form is integral to navigating the financial aid process smoothly. By confirming your registration status, you can ensure that you meet eligibility requirements for various grants and loans, potentially affecting your overall financial situation while pursuing academic goals.

Who Needs the US Selective Service Financial Aid Form?

Specific groups of students are required to complete the US Selective Service Financial Aid Form, including:
  • Male students aged 18 to 25
  • Non-citizens who are residing in the U.S.
  • Individuals returning to school after military service
It is important to note that some exceptions may apply to certain students based on age or special circumstances, so understanding the detailed requirements is essential.
